ACC reprimands Notre Dame’s Micah Shrewsberry for charging at ref after controversial loss

Key Points:

  • The ACC publicly reprimanded Notre Dame men’s basketball coach Micah Shrewsberry for aggressively confronting a referee after a controversial foul call in a 72-71 loss to Cal but chose not to impose further discipline.
  • The contentious call involved a complex application of the NCAA's new continuous motion rule, where a foul was called on Notre Dame just as Cal’s Dai Dai Ames was beginning his shooting motion, leading to an and-1 opportunity that ultimately decided the game.
  • Notre Dame had strategically instructed a player to commit a foul with under 10 seconds left, but the referee’s indecision and eventual foul call sparked confusion and controversy among players, coaches, and officials.
